Output cd0597fd30f242442e53da4d77f8d7dd8185edabe4d0286aeebb12564a67d7a8:2

value
3993423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a9d2326ca89eaaf2b501eb3e0e775b32c426e42 OP_EQUAL
address
3HF93FG5DGYBvgbqmSqBzoGGz7TofVkgZu
transaction
cd0597fd30f242442e53da4d77f8d7dd8185edabe4d0286aeebb12564a67d7a8
confirmations
156631
spent
true